FF Tactics: The Ivalice Chronicles Updated on July 13 for New Game+ Items
Per Square Enix, here’s what got fixed today:
Enhanced
- When beginning a new game with New Game +, all buried items are available for discovery again.
- This change will only be applied to New Game + save data newly started after the version 1.5.1 update.
- Minor text changes have been made in Traditional Chinese.
- Other minor issues have been resolved.
For the patch that introduced New Game+, here’s a breakdown of the new features and adjustments.
New Features
New Game + has been added. This feature allows you to start a new game with unit levels, item data, and more carried over from a previously completed playthrough.
The Zodiac Compatibility function has been added. You may now check a unit’s zodiac sign and compatibility from its status screen.
Adjustments
- When selecting a tile to move to or target with an ability, you may now check the status of a unit under the selection cursor.
- “Remove All Equipment” has been added to the Equipment & Abilities section of the unit status screen.
- Job unlock conditions are now displayed more clearly for those currently locked, via the Job section of the unit status screen.
- During battle, the camera angle and zoom settings are now retained for the entirety of that battle.
